Adrian Jacobs included in a midfield when you have the talented World Cup-winner Frans Steyn available doesn’t make sense. He may stand up in a one-off, but if Jacobs was to suddenly become a consistently good defender at international level and a performer in tight games, then it would defy everything that he has done in his career so far.

The only odd man out when it comes to World Cup representation is Joe van Niekerk, but then Big Joe has 47 test caps, he has played in New Zealand before, he has beaten the All Blacks on a couple of occasions in South Africa.

He is 100% correct when he says that Jake White messed his career around when he played him at No 6 when Schalk Burger was injured. That said, Van Niekerk has better breakdown skills than the other specialist No 8s in the squad, and that justifies his selection.
